History and Evolution of Science Positions in Poland
The foundation of modern science academia in Poland traces back to the 19th century with establishments like Jagiellonian University, founded in 1364, which became a hub for scientific inquiry during the Renaissance. Post-World War II reforms in 1950s standardized positions, introducing the current hierarchy influenced by Soviet models but evolving toward Western norms after 1989.
Today, Poland's integration into the European Higher Education Area via the Bologna Process has harmonized degrees and promoted mobility. Recent years have seen growth in funding, with the National Science Centre allocating over 2 billion PLN annually for projects as of 2023.
Key Roles and Responsibilities
Science positions vary by level. Entry-level roles focus on assisting senior researchers, while senior positions lead labs and departments. Common duties include:
- Designing and executing experiments in specialized labs.
- Publishing findings in peer-reviewed journals like Nature or Polish Science Review.
- Delivering lectures and supervising theses.
- Applying for grants from bodies like the National Science Centre (NCN).
In Poland, these responsibilities align with the Ministry of Education and Science's evaluation criteria, prioritizing impact factors and citations.
Definitions
Adiunkt: An assistant professor position requiring a PhD, focused on independent research and teaching (typically 3-5 year contracts).
Habilitation (dr hab.): A post-PhD qualification involving a monograph defense and significant scholarly output, prerequisite for professorship.
NCN Grants: Competitive funding from Poland's National Science Centre for basic and applied research projects.
📊 Required Academic Qualifications, Expertise, and Skills for Science Jobs
To secure science jobs in Poland, candidates need a PhD (doktorat) in a relevant field from an accredited university. Research focus should align with departmental priorities, such as renewable energy at AGH University of Science and Technology.
Preferred experience includes 5+ peer-reviewed publications, conference presentations, and grant involvement. For associate professor, habilitation is essential.
Essential skills and competencies:
- Advanced statistical analysis and software like MATLAB or Python.
- Grant proposal writing, with success in ERC Starting Grants boosting prospects.
- Interdisciplinary collaboration, vital for EU Horizon projects.
- Teaching pedagogy, including student supervision.

Science Jobs Landscape in Poland
Poland hosts over 400 higher education institutions, with top science hubs in Warsaw, Krakow, and Wroclaw. Demand is high for fields like biotechnology amid EU green initiatives. Recent trends show increased postdoc opportunities, as seen in Nobel Prize anticipation for physics innovations.
Challenges include competitive promotions, but opportunities abound via research jobs and international collaborations.
